Infection Control & Staff Development Coordinator – LPN/RNMountain View Post AcutePay Range: $35–$58 per hour, depending on license and experienceReports to: Director of NursingJoin Our Team!The ideal candidate is organized, knowledgeable, and passionate about creating a safe environment for residents and staff. This position works closely with the Director of Nursing, department leaders, employees, residents, and healthcare professionals to promote quality care, regulatory compliance, and a strong culture of safety.What You’ll DoInfection Prevention & ControlLead and coordinate the facility's infection prevention and control program.Monitor compliance with CDC, OSHA, state, and facility infection control requirements.Conduct rounds and monitor hand hygiene, aseptic technique, standard/universal precautions, and isolation practices.Track, investigate, document, and report resident and employee infections and communicable diseases.Collaborate with nursing leadership and the Infection Control Committee on infection trends, corrective actions, and prevention strategies.Support TB management, bloodborne pathogen prevention, employee health, and exposure follow-up.Assist departments with infection prevention practices related to cleaning, disinfection, sterilization, laundry, waste disposal, and environmental safety.Participate in facility surveys and inspections as needed.Staff Development & EducationDevelop, coordinate, and maintain effective orientation and training programs for new and existing employees.Provide education related to infection prevention, OSHA, CDC guidelines, bloodborne pathogens, TB management, hand hygiene, and other required topics.Collaborate with department leaders to identify training needs and support ongoing staff competency.Assist with annual and required in-service education programs.Promote a culture of continuous learning, accountability, and quality improvement.Clinical & Compliance SupportProvide consultation and clinical support regarding residents requiring isolation or infection control precautions.Participate in care planning and interdisciplinary collaboration as needed.Maintain accurate infection control, training, and employee education documentation.Provide reports and recommendations to the Director of Nursing and appropriate committees.Support compliance with applicable regulations, facility policies, and standards of practice.What We’re Looking ForCurrent, active, and unencumbered LPN or RN license in Washington State.Nursing degree from an accredited college or university.2+ years of nursing experience preferred, preferably in long-term care.Knowledge of infection prevention, epidemiology, microbiology, infectious diseases, and aseptic technique.Current CPR certification.Strong communication, organization, teaching, and critical-thinking skills.Ability to effectively educate and work with employees across multiple departments.APIC certification in infection control is preferred but not required.Knowledge and experience with PCC is preferred.Commitment to maintaining required continuing education and good standing with the Washington State Board of Nursing.Why Join Mountain View Post Acute?This is an opportunity to make a meaningful impact beyond the bedside by helping protect our residents and staff while developing the knowledge and skills of our team.
